CFA Society Madison Scholarship Notice CFA Society Madison Scholarship Notice Deadline November 1st Dan Pickett / Tuesday, July 7, 2020 0 306 Article rating: No rating CFA Society Madison is offering three scholarships for the December 2020 or February 2021 CFA exams. Each scholarship is for $800 to help candidates defer the cost of pursuing the CFA designation. Applications must fulfill all CFA candidate requirements to be eligible for a scholarship. Scholarships are not available to CFA Society Madison officers, directors, employees or their immediate families. Candidates already receiving Access or Awareness scholarships for the June 2020 or December 2020 are not eligible for the CFA Society Madison scholarship. Candidates are ineligible if their current employer provides any financial assistance for participation in the CFA Program. Candidates must sit for the December 2020 exam or the February 2021 exam in order to receive the scholarship payment. If you are interested in applying - Complete the Society Scholarship Application and return by November 1, 2020. (Recipients will be notified by late November 2020) Mail the application to: CFA Society Madison 1702 Ashlawn Lane Waunakee, WI 53597 or scan to cfa@cfamadison.org Any questions can be directed to Xuezheng Wu, CFA at xwu@madisoncollege.edu. Corporate Credit Covenants & Documentation Corporate Credit Covenants & Documentation Betsi Hill video presentation Dan Pickett / Tuesday, May 19, 2020 0 378 Article rating: No rating Betsi Hill, corporate bond expert and Co-Director of the Hawk Center for Investment Analysis, recently held an online tutorial on understanding bond covenants and documentation. Understanding the importance of covenants in analyzing corporate bonds will be a significant differentiator for you relative to other undergraduates not only if you pursue a career in corporate credit research, but also if you are interviewing for an equity research role. A solid understanding of the capital structure will make you a better analyst. Read more
